Abstract

A computer system and method identifies topics in conversations, such as a conversation between a doctor and patient during a medical examination. The system and method generates, based on first text (such as a document corpus including previous clinical documentation), a plurality of sentence embeddings representing a plurality of semantic representations in a plurality of sentences in the training text. The system and method generate a classifier based on the second text, which includes a plurality of sections associated with a plurality of topics, and the plurality of sentence embeddings. The system and method generate, based on a sentence (such as a sentence in a doctor-patient conversation) and the classifier, an identifier of a topic to associate with the first sentence. The system and method may also insert the sentence into a section, associated with the identified topic, in a document (such as a clinical note).

Claims (38)

1. A method, for identifying a first topic represented by a first sentence, performed by at least one computer processor executing computer program instructions stored on at least one non-transitory computer readable medium, the method comprising:

(A) generating, based on first text, a plurality of sentence embeddings representing a plurality of semantic representations of a plurality of sentences in the training text;

(B) generating, based on second text and the plurality of sentence embeddings, the second text comprising a plurality of sections associated with a plurality of topics, a classifier;

(C) generating, based on the first sentence and the classifier, a first identifier of the first topic to associate with the first sentence; and

(D) inserting the first sentence into a first section of a first document, the first section being associated with the first topic.
